Hand & Stone Massage and Facial Spa is a massage and spa franchise. Founded in 2005 by physical therapist John Marco, the spa offers massage, facial, and hair removal services.

Founded in 2012, Milan Laser is a pure-play laser hair removal company. They are based in Omaha, Nebraska.

Founded in 1999, Sun Tan City is an operator of company-owned and franchised tanning salons throughout the United States. They offer moisturizers, facial and sunless tanning lotions, tan extenders, and sun and sunless tanning services. Sun Tan City is based in Elizabethtown, Kentucky.

Blo Blow Dry Bar is North America's original blow dry bar and blow dry bar franchise. The company transformed beauty norms and reinvented the salon industry when it launched the "no cuts, no color" concept: only blow outs. Since opening its first location in Canada in 2007, Blo has grown to over 140 locations across the U.S. and Canada and continues to expand rapidly. With a mission to enhance the lives of those in the community through the power of flawless blow outs and beauty services, Blo Blow Dry Bar offers perfectly styled hair and exceptional customer experiences seven days a week.
